This is a set of 3 pieces of wool and cotton baby clothing, probably from the early part of the 20th century, or the Edwardian period. The wool is a soft, fine creamy color. The pieces include a darling hooded cape with embroidered scalloped edges, and a ribbon closure at the neck. The second piece is a sweet jumper of wool and of the same color with embroidery edges and an embroidered neck. The shoulders should close with hooks and eyes or buttons but those are missing. The third piece is a robe with a ribbon closure front believed to be cotton, of a creamy color, with scalloped edges and French knot embroidery. The sleeves are scalloped with embroidery and ribbon embellishments. These pieces were found at auction in Wolcott, New York. Condition is very good with a few very small pinholes, a few slightly wearing spots on the pieces, and a few very small minor spots.
